Transaction 3c6216d296bd122d981f563078f7cc5edf25c8fc81e3df5674bd49479c3577c3

1 Input
2 Outputs
  • 3c6216d296bd122d981f563078f7cc5edf25c8fc81e3df5674bd49479c3577c3:0
  • value  7399545
    address  3JfcNRxNF6vsxwVaJuFGxQzzV4DzR6fivH
  • 3c6216d296bd122d981f563078f7cc5edf25c8fc81e3df5674bd49479c3577c3:1
  • value  13170000
    address  17sC5HBGTLt2dkE622qd9nNHoEDvm2qxxd